Participants & Teachers

The participants come from 35 towns in Maine, so you’ll meet lots of people with interests like yours. We welcome youth of all levels of ability and experience. You’ll find friends here who have great imaginations like yours.

Our professional artist-teachers are freelance artists and performers, some of whom teach in public schools. They are creative, fun people who will make you feel right at home from the first minute. They will support and encourage your ideas and creations, and challenge you to think in new ways.

Fees

Total fee for registrations postmarked by June 10: $150 ($10 deposit with registration form; $140 balance due by June 10). Total fee for registrations postmarked after June 10: $170. No refunds after June 20.

Sliding & reduced fees

For families who cannot afford the full fee, we can arrange a reduced fee. On the registration form, you can indicate how much you can pay. Please enclose a note explaining your request for a reduced fee.

Special Fees to Attend Half Days

If you have to attend summer school or have a job that makes it necessary for you to come to Foothills Summer Arts for just part of each day, we can arrange a lower fee for you.

Food You will bring snacks and a bag lunch.

Buses & Carpools

We’ll give you a list of people interested in carpooling. SAD 36 will provide a bus both weeks for students in the Jay-Livermore area.
